Mayor's Olympic pledge
BORIS Johnson promised to turn "Olympophobes to Olympomaniacs" yesterday as he responded to criticism that the Games were costing too much.
The London Mayor was questioned over the multi-billion pound cost of the Olympics during a lively debate with city residents.
Johnson said: "We will turn all the Olympophobes to Olympomaniacs by the time 2012 comes around."
He was speaking at the annual State of London Debate in Westminster, where he also said he had brought in a 3 billion economic recovery action plan.
